Severus Snape was looking over his 6th Year potions book as he sat under the beech tree in the courtyard of Hogwarts. Whoever wrote this book has probably never whipped up anything more difficult than a Pepperup Potion, thought Severus, as he scribbled in the margin of the page how to correctly stir the potion they were recently learning. A tinkling laugh made him look up from his critiquing. He looked around and felt his stomach churn. There was Lily Evans, on the arm of his enemy, James Potter. He still couldn't believe that Lily wouldn't talk to him. It has been a year since he called her a Mudblood and they had their last argument. Ever since she has looked at him as if he was the foulest creature she ever came across. Their eyes briefly met and, as his eyes widened with hope, while hers narrowed with loathing. He looked back down at his book, all hope lost. She will never forgive me, though Severus, his eyes stinging with tears he was trying to hold back, I made the biggest mistake of my life, and now she hates me. The bell rang for lessons to begin, and Severus, hastily wiping his eyes, gathered his things and walked to class.
"James, you are so funny!" laughed Lily, as she and James were strolling along the lake. James had just told her a joke about a hag, a banshee, and a goblin and found it to be surprisingly funny. As she was laughing, she looked past James and found her eyes locked with Severus, her long-time friend, and now the worst person she ever knew. She couldn't believe he called her that foul word, him of all people, her best friend. Now she knew what he thought of her, and as much as it hurt to lose her best friend, they were just too different to be friends anymore, him being a Slytherin and her being in Gryffindor. James noticed her attention has changed to focus on someone else, and turned to look at what she was glaring at, and found him looking at Severus Snape. He scoffed.
"What are you doing wasting your time glaring at Snivellus when you should be looking at me", joked James, waggling his eyebrows at Lily. Lily looked back at James and laughed some more.
"You are a conceited prick, did you know that?" giggled Lily.
"Yeah I've been told, multiple times, by you specifically," chuckled James. He saw that she was still looking at Snape, and saw the hurt in her eyes. "Forget him, Lily; he's not worth anything anymore ever since he called you…that word."
"Yeah, I suppose you're right," said Lily, finally looking away from Severus. "Come on James we have Double Potions next, we better go if we don't want to be late." And with that, they walked back to the castle, arm in arm.
